Авторское право

Приложения и прикладные программы

ПЭТ Lorry

Процессор Электронных Таблиц (ПЭТ) Lorry, или, по-русски, Грузовичок - многофункциональное приложение для обработки электронных таблиц в форматах xls, xlsx, csv. Благодаря встроенному в приложение скриптовому языку - функционал программы можно развивать бесконечно, адаптируя его к тем задачам, которые возникают на повестке дня. Многие типовые задачи, которые в MS Excel решаются только написанием макроса или программы на языке VBA, в приложении Lorry решаются простым нажатием мышки. Это позволяет значительно сократить время обработки табличных файлов, а значит освободить это время для более важных задач.

Итак, приложение Lorry - это табличный процессор. В нем можно открывать таблицы в форматах .xls, .xlsx, .csv, .tsv, .xml, .json, .txt и, благодаря расширениям - в некоторых других форматах. Главной особенностью таблиц, с которыми работает "Грузовичок" - это отсутствие склеенных строк и столбцов, а также наличие первой строки - заголовка. Т.е. программа ожидает, что на входе у нее будет правильная "прямоугольная" таблица, с фиксированным и всюду ОДИНАКОВЫМ числом строк и столбцов. Также, внутри открываемых таблиц не допускаются макросы и OLE-вставки. Это означает, что на самом деле не все таблицы MS Excel будут легко открываться - "слепленные" таблицы, таблицы с паролями и вставленными объектами из других программ Lorry, увы, не откроет. Форматирование и раскраска таблиц - тоже выходят за рамки функционала Lorry, поскольку у этой программы - другое предназначение.

Назначение программы Lorry - быстрый расчет таблицы, который обычно происходит по столбцам. Сумма столбца, анализ пропусков, повторений, свертка, быстрое преобразование в столбце - вот та область, в которой Lorry обгоняет MS Excel. Если нужно объединить или разделить столбцы, проверить столбцы нечетко на предмет совпадений, заполнить столбцы определенным периодическим образом - то в Lorry все эти функции выполняются буквально в одно-два нажатия. Знаменитая функция MS Excel ВПP(), которая попортила настроение многим пользователям, в Lorry существует аж в четырёх вариантах и выполняется через стандартный диалог!

Более "крутые" возможности Lorry - это, к примеру, возможность быстрой интеграции приложения с API, для, например, передачи таблицы построчно в какой-нибудь сервис по протоколу JSON/RESTAPI. Эта фича в совокупности, например, с Php Slim Framework, - самый быстрый и удобный способ перегнать данные из любой таблицы в любую базу данных и на любой сайт. Достаточно лишь в текстовом файле настроить поля для передачи и подключить их из открытой таблицы.

В разделе "Видеоролики" вы можете посмотреть на примеры использования "Грузовичка" в деле

Еще одной возможность Lorry является наличие встроенной языка PascalScript, на котором можно создавать всевозможные плагины для типовых преобразований и расчетов электронных таблиц. Достаточно написать плагин один раз - и затем использовать его многократно для обработки сотен и тысяч таблиц. Импорт, экспорт, преобразование - это главные задачи приложения Lorry. На текущий момент Lorry позволяет решать более 100 стандартных задач с таблицами, но, кроме этого, простые решения можно комбинировать в сложные последовательности, в том числе выполняемые по некоторому условию.

Поскольку офисные приложения MS Office, Libre Office - стоят на компьютере практически у каждого, и многие ведут свою работу именно в электронных таблицах - массовая их обработка зачастую бывает необходима и неизбежна. Например, если в каком-то каталоге лежат сотни XLS - файлов, Lorry "умеет" групповую обработку таблиц. Достаточно написать batch-скрипт и выбрать папку, к которой его применить - и решение уже в кармане. Это быстро, это удобно, это экономит массу времени в деле автоматизированной обработки электронных таблиц.

 0
 0